Jose Mourinho is understandably worried about Real Madrid’s defensive situation, and has made it his first priority to renovate the department.

He has already seemingly secured two big names in Denzel Dumfries and Ibrahima Konate and both stars could be announced as new Real Madrid players as early as this week.


Video OneFootball


The Portuguese manager, however, is not satisfied and has reportedly asked for two more signings – an elite centre-back and a starting-quality left-back.

Two Premier League options

As confirmed by Diario AS recently, Real Madrid have two targets to fill the aforementioned voids – Josko Gvardiol and Riccardo Calafiori

Both players are elite centre-backs and able options to play at left-back as well, helping the club kill two birds with one stone. Signing one of them, at this point, is said to be a top priority.

The reason the two Premier League stars are being considered is that Mourinho is asking for a purely defensive left-back.

He is aiming for a system where his full-backs complement each other, and an attacking right-back is best balanced by a defensive left-back.

One name is closer

The report further adds that the club have already approved Mourinho’s request to sign one of the two players and is working on the operation.

Of the duo, however, Calafiori is said to be closer to joining Real Madrid than Josko Gvardiol at this point in time.

Mourinho loves the Arsenal defender and would be pleased to have him in his squad.

The idea Mourinho has is to have a flexible defensive structure that can morph from a four-man setup to a three-man setup based on the game state.

A new signing of this profile will go a long way in enabling that plan.
